Boyd County Cares is a comprehensive resource for homeless individuals and families in Boyd County. The organization provides a range of services including emergency shelter, permanent housing, street outreach, rapid re-housing, and homelessness prevention. It operates with a mission to end homelessness by providing these resources and services to the most vulnerable members of the community.
